Transaction 127ae7efab9284560a821ea419fc4591a80ccf0646b3855677cb96c5963e5c61

1 Input
2 Outputs
  • 127ae7efab9284560a821ea419fc4591a80ccf0646b3855677cb96c5963e5c61:0
  • value  6000000
    address  3CsJWhSPUaMkz1Ky39GvNaxxCXYTaU3Gan
  • 127ae7efab9284560a821ea419fc4591a80ccf0646b3855677cb96c5963e5c61:1
  • value  52027302
    address  3LBM5D7XQbtB9TR9dH8UDP1vmDkJURe6Md